Output 93305a81c0b35318867c91aec3e653af0d0c6572dfa6d5a138221c2e6fbfe667:0

value
24954100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ab2c5f8133632c0f9802d7d0efada2ea61d047ea OP_EQUALVERIFY OP_CHECKSIG
address
1Gc5hu4bohTaLwXHqi9vALJiWphZiGzqbo
transaction
93305a81c0b35318867c91aec3e653af0d0c6572dfa6d5a138221c2e6fbfe667
spent
true